Swedish marine technology company Candela has introduced its latest electric foiling vessel, the P-12 Voyager, designed to provide sustainable luxury transportation for both private and commercial clients.
Introduction of the P-12 Voyager
The P-12 Voyager, which was officially launched this week, is intended to offer an environmentally friendly alternative for luxury travel on water. The vessel utilizes hydrofoil technology, enabling it to glide above the water’s surface and reduce energy consumption compared to traditional boats.
Technical Features and Capabilities
Equipped with a fully electric propulsion system, the P-12 Voyager can reach speeds up to 30 knots. The hydrofoils lift the hull above the water, minimizing drag and resulting in a smoother and quieter ride. The vessel is capable of covering distances of up to 60 nautical miles on a single charge.

Environmental Benefits
The P-12 Voyager’s electric propulsion system eliminates direct emissions, contributing to cleaner waterways and reduced noise pollution. Candela highlights that the vessel’s energy-efficient design supports the transition toward more sustainable maritime operations.
